Next.js makes the most of React, supports TypeScript and complex routing, and provides additional features out of the box. With this framework, you can create a web application of any complexity from scratch or gradually upgrade your old site so that it loads faster and works more stable.
Looking for Next.js development company? Axon team can develop a scalable high-quality solution!
Some facts about Next.js
Next.js applications take full advantage of the React library and add extra functionality:
- Server Side Rendering. SSR allows you to access all the necessary data to build a page on the server. The page is then fully sent back to the browser and rendered immediately. SSR allows web pages to load in less time and improves user experience by improving responsiveness.
- SEO or just search engine optimization. Using SSR also gives you an SEO advantage, which helps your site rank higher on search engine results pages. SSR ranks websites higher for SEO because they load faster, and more website content can be crawled with SEO trackers.
- The <head> tag. Next.js also allows you to edit the site’s <head> tag, which you can’t do in React. The <head> tag is the main part of the metadata of a web page and helps to improve the SEO ranking of the site.
- Redux. Next.js supports Redux without any troubles.
- Configurability. Next.js is highly configurable, which doesn’t mean it’s complex. Routing is as easy as creating folders.
Next.js features include a Rust compiler for faster builds, improved image management, optimized SEO creep features, and operational tools that make it even more production-friendly.
Follow this link to find out more details about Next.js engineering.
What can you build?
In Next.js, there are no limits to the types of applications you can develop. You can develop different types of applications with Next.js. Also, any application you develop with Next.js will have all the benefits and features of Next.js without you having to do any additional configuration.
You can develop the following application types with Next.js:
- MVP (minimum viable product);
- Jamstack websites;
- Web portals;
- Individual websites;
- Static websites;
- SaaS Products;
- E-commerce and retail websites;
- Complex and demanding web applications;
- Interactive user interfaces.
Do you need to use Next.js?
Next.js should come to mind when building enterprise and production-ready applications with React because it was designed to simplify the creation of production applications with its features, tools, and configuration.
You should definitely build your next enterprise-ready applications with Next.js. Even if you’ve never tried Next.js, there are plenty of reasons to try it.